Former informer held for bid to extort money from inspector

The Kanpur-based accused initially demanded Rs 1 lakh from a senior inspector

A 39-year-old Kanpur-based man has been arrested by Mumbai Police for allegedly trying to extort money from a senior police inspector of Bhandup police station. The police said the accused, who was a police informer in the past, has allegedly tried to extort money from other senior police inspectors as well, as a similar offence is registered at Vile Parle police station where the owner of an orchestra bar is the complainant.

According to police officers, the accused has been identified as Jayesh Sawant and he stays with his wife and two children in Kanpur. The accused, who originally hails from Malvan in Maharashtra, has stayed in Mumbai for several years and has also worked as a police informer here.

The police said the complainant, Dattatray Khandagle, a senior police inspector of Bhandup police station, first received a call on July 20. “The caller claimed that he is the Chief Editor of a national news organisation and alleged that he was aware of some illegal activities taking place in my jurisdiction,” said Khandagle, speaking with The Indian Express.

Sawant then sent a video of an orchestra bar that was still operational after permitted hours and was indulging in some illegal activities. He later threatened to run it on his television news channel under the guise of which he demanded money from Khandagle.

The police said the accused initially demanded Rs 1 lakh from Khandagle and as the police officer was aware of such cases, he decided to lodge a formal complaint.

A case of extortion was registered at Bhandup police station while he stayed in touch with Sawant to lay a trap and arrest him. “After the initial demand of Rs 1 lakh, we remained in touch with him and bargained it to Rs 30,000,” said Khandagle.

A team, which was simultaneously working to trace him, managed to get his location in Kanpur. The police said the accused was apprehended from his residence and brought to the police station. During the course of inquiry, he confessed to the crime and was arrested.

Khandagle further added that Sawant had made a similar kind of an extortion bid at Vile Parle.
In the case that was registered on July 23, Sawant extorted Rs 45,000 from two orchestra bar owners that are operating under the jurisdiction of Vile Parle police station.

The complainant had alleged that Sawant initially demanded Rs 45,000 and later as he kept demanding money by threatening to broadcast negative news and videos of the orchestra bar, the owner lodged a complaint at Vile Parle police station.

The police said that Sawant is married to a woman who works in an orchestra bar in Kanpur. Since he is suffering from some health issues and in order to fund his medical expenditure, he decided to threaten police officials and extort money from them.

“As he has also been a police informer, he is aware of how things operate,” said an investigator, adding, “He has tried extorting money from senior police inspectors of four to five other police stations in the city. We have come across transactions in his account where several bar owners have transferred money to him.”

A senior IPS officer said that Sawant would threaten senior police officials at the time of state Assembly sessions because everyone wants to be away from controversies during that period.
